MARKETING ADVISORY AND PROMOTIONAL COUNCILS AND COMMISSIONS·Ch. 27. CHAPTER 27. California Nursery Producers Commission·Art. 1. ARTICLE 1. Declaration and General Provisions
The production of nursery products in California is currently the state’s number two agricultural crop with 2008 farm gate sales of four billion dollars ($4,000,000,000) and has the potential to become the leading segment of the state’s agricultural industry. To realize this potential, there is a need to engage in research beneficial to the industry, to educate the public relative to nursery products, and to promote and market nursery products. The activities made possible by the establishment of the commission will meet these needs and further the interests of the industry and the state.
